"Andy Clyde, oxfordmusic.net" wrote:
> i have a domain set up on my box (www.domain.com) with a catch-all address.
> i want to set up a mailbox to use for mailing lists so that i can
> automatically catch bounce backs.
> each mailing list email would be sent from a unique address (e.g.
> listXXXX@xxxxxxxxxx) where XXXX is a unique identifier for the destination
> email address. a script would then check this mailbox and process any bounce
> backs.
non-deliverable email is NOT sent back to the "From" address; it's sent
back to the envelope sender. Each email will have to be sent out with a
custom envelope sender. This will probably require custom mailing list
software.
> so basically, i need to set up an alias with the regular expression form
> list[0-9]{4}.
> i still want the catch-all address to exist topick up any other mails. can i
> just add this to virtusertable and do a makemap hash?
> is there another way of doing it?
I'm not sure if you can use regular expressions in virtusertable; read
man virtusertable for more information.
